What is Fraxel Laser?
Fraxel is a fractional laser resurfacing treatment that addresses fine lines, acne scars, surgical scars, sun damage, and overall skin texture. It works by creating thousands of microscopic treatment zones in the skin, triggering collagen production and accelerating skin cell turnover.
Fraxel Dual uses two wavelengths — 1550 nm (deeper tissue remodeling) and 1927 nm (surface pigmentation) — allowing providers to customize treatment for your specific concerns. Recovery takes 5 to 7 days of significant redness and swelling, and results continue to improve for 3 to 6 months as new collagen builds.
Clear + Brilliant is often compared to Fraxel as a milder alternative. Fraxel produces more dramatic results but with more downtime. One to three sessions is the typical recommendation.

How many Fraxel sessions do I need?
Most patients see significant improvement in 1 to 3 sessions. Fine lines and mild sun damage may resolve in 1 to 2 sessions. Deeper acne scars typically require 2 to 3 sessions spaced 4 to 6 weeks apart.
What is Fraxel recovery like?
Expect 5 to 7 days of significant redness, swelling, and bronzed flaking skin. Most patients feel comfortable returning to work after day 5 to 7 with makeup. Sun avoidance is critical for at least 2 weeks after treatment.
Is Fraxel or Clear + Brilliant better for my skin?
Clear + Brilliant is a milder fractional laser with minimal downtime (1 to 2 days of redness) and more subtle results — it is excellent for maintenance and early aging. Fraxel is more aggressive with more downtime (5 to 7 days) and produces more significant improvement in texture, scars, and sun damage. If you have acne scars or significant texture concerns, Fraxel is typically the better choice.
